引言
随着互联网技术的飞速发展,网络安全问题日益凸显。网络攻击、数据泄露、身份盗窃等事件层出不穷,给个人隐私和公司财产带来了巨大的风险。为了帮助读者深入了解网络安全漏洞和风险,本文将从多个角度进行解析,并提供相应的防范措施。
一、网络安全漏洞概述
1.1 漏洞的定义
网络安全漏洞是指在计算机系统、网络服务或应用程序中存在的可以被攻击者利用的安全缺陷。这些漏洞可能导致信息泄露、系统瘫痪、数据篡改等严重后果。
1.2 漏洞的分类
网络安全漏洞可以分为以下几类:
- 软件漏洞:由于软件设计或实现上的缺陷导致的漏洞。
- 硬件漏洞:由于硬件设备设计或制造上的缺陷导致的漏洞。
- 配置漏洞:由于系统配置不当导致的漏洞。
- 管理漏洞:由于安全管理措施不到位导致的漏洞。
二、常见网络安全风险解析
2.1 SQL注入漏洞
SQL注入漏洞是黑客通过在应用程序输入数据时插入恶意SQL代码,从而对数据库进行非法操作的漏洞。防范措施包括:
- 对用户输入进行严格的过滤和转义。
- 使用参数化查询。
- 限制数据库访问权限。
2.2 跨站脚本攻击(XSS)
跨站脚本攻击是指攻击者在网页中注入恶意脚本,当其他用户访问该网页时,恶意脚本会自动执行,从而窃取用户信息或进行其他恶意操作。防范措施包括:
- 对用户输入进行编码处理。
- 使用内容安全策略(CSP)。
- 验证用户输入的有效性。
2.3 漏洞扫描系统
漏洞扫描系统是一种自动化的网络安全检测工具,通过扫描目标系统或网络,发现潜在的安全漏洞。漏洞扫描系统的应用包括:
- 定期安全审计。
- 第三方风险评估。
- 及时发现和修复漏洞。
三、防范网络安全风险的措施
3.1 提高安全意识
用户应提高网络安全意识,养成良好的安全习惯,如:
- 使用复杂密码。
- 定期更换密码。
- 不随意点击不明链接或附件。
3.2 及时更新系统
操作系统和应用程序的更新通常包含安全补丁,用户应及时安装更新,以修复已知漏洞。
3.3 使用安全防护工具
安装杀毒软件、防火墙等安全防护工具,可以有效防止恶意软件和攻击。
3.4 定期进行安全培训
组织机构应定期对员工进行网络安全培训,提高员工的安全意识和应对能力。
四、结论
网络安全漏洞和风险是当前网络环境中不可忽视的问题。通过了解和掌握网络安全漏洞的类型、风险以及相应的防范措施,我们可以在一定程度上降低网络攻击的风险,保护个人信息和财产安全。